<p>Winding along Bellingham Bay and traveling between Fairhaven and Burlington is Chuckanut Drive.  A two-lane road lined with thick, lustrous forest of old growth cedar, maple, and the beautiful Madrone,to mention a few, plus hiking trails, a <a href="http://www.stateparks.com/larrabee.html">State Park</a> and,of course, stunning Bellingham Bay views and views of the San Juan Islands.</p>
<p>This is truly a scenic route, that given the choice of taking I-5 or Chuckanut, hands down Chuckanut Drive. It will take you a tad longer, but believe me it&#8217;s well worth it and you&#8217;ll arrive at your destination more relaxed for it.  I actually made this drive about 3 times this week, two in the rain and one on a bright, sun filled day.  Every day was different and had its own unique beauty and I did not tire of the drive, rather I found myself marveling at how each day the scenery changed and I felt I was looking at a different landscape each time. That is what is so remarkable about this drive, whether you&#8217;re passing through the darkened, tunnel-like bends of the road or open bay view vistas,  Chuckanut Drive is an endless art masterpiece.</p>
<p>Many do call Chuckanut Drive home, as the area just south of Fairhaven is dotted with residential properties along the Drive itself, high up on Chuckanut Crest or waterfront properties down below on Cove Rd. or Pleasant Bay.  The current average sale price for Chuckanut homes is $990,000 and fourteen currently listed properties holding steady at an average of  $1.2mil..  When you make this drive you will see why the real estate here is high-end and there is not much fluctuation in these prices.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ong><a href="http://realestate.bellingham.net/files/2010/03/p1080440.jpg"><img class="alignright size-full wp-image-4636" src="http://realestate.bellingham.net/files/2010/03/p1080440.jpg" alt="" width="300" height="218" /></a>The  Chuckanut Mountains</strong> are small compared with the Cascades or Olympics,  but<strong> they hold their own when it comes to beauty.</strong></p>
<p>This mountain range was formed about 55 million years ago and fossil remains  are still found in rock cuts along Chuckanut Drive. I saw one of a giant palm  frond there myself many years ago.</p>
<p><a href="http://bellinghamrealestate.files.wordpress.com/2010/03/chucanuttrails.jpg"><img class="alignleft" src="http://bellinghamrealestate.files.wordpress.com/2010/03/chucanuttrails.jpg?w=218" alt="" width="218" height="300" /></a></p>
<p>You can access a series of trails from the North Chuckanut Mountain  trailhead, just south of Bellingham on Chuckanut Dr. You can get to lakes, view  spots of the Bay and San Juan Islands, or enjoy the solitude of the forest.</p>

<p>I&#8217;m a big fan of hiking. I don&#8217;t do it nearly as often as I would like to, but such is life.  My personal favorite hiking area is Blanchard Hill. It&#8217;s got it all: Views, lakes, forested sections and open areas. More variety than any other hike I&#8217;ve found.  Located on Chuckanut Mountain, (south of Bellingham between I-5 and Chuckanut Drive) Blanchard Hill is one of the area&#8217;s most beautiful natural landscapes and offers some of the best hikes and views around.  With several trails, Blanchard Hill offers hikes ranging from relaxing and quiet to slightly grueling.</p>
<p>There are multiple trails and access points, depending on the level of distance and difficulty you are looking for. It is possible to hike from the bottom, via Chuckanut Drive, or drive to a lookout about halfway up, then continue to the peak from there. There are a couple of small lakes (Lily and Lizard) along the way, depending on which trails you take.</p>
<p>From the parking area, the trail (part of the famous Pacific Northwest Trail) winds up toward a series of bat caves, and then up to the top, known as Oyster Dome. The views from Oyster Dome are unparalleled. Be warned, it&#8217;s a tough hike, but worth every sweaty step. The reviews I&#8217;d read before my first attempt sounded daunting, but it wasn&#8217;t too bad. My 11 year-old daughter made it up just fine&#8230; She also had no problem sitting right up near the edge at the top. I, however, clung to a nearby tree and occasionally peaked over the side. What can I say, I&#8217;m afraid of heights and I love to hike. I&#8217;m also afraid of water but love being on boats. To each their own, as they say&#8230;</p>

<p>For more information on Chackanut mountain and Blanchard hill, <a href="http://www.hikerandom.com/images/map-blanchard.gif" target="_blank">click here to see a map</a> of the area.  To get to the Samish overlook parking area ,take I-5 to the Alger Exit #240,  head west on Lake Samish Road. Take the first Left onto Barrel Springs Road and follow it for 3/4 of a mile until you see a large gravel road  and a sign that says â€œBlanchard Hill trail systemâ€ Follow that road up the hill. It takes about 20 minutes, or so. You&#8217;ll pass some parking lots that access trails. Keep heading up. For your first time, your best bet is to go with someone who&#8217;s been there before. It&#8217;s pretty confusing- one of those places I know how to get to, but have difficulty describing. It&#8217;s definitely worth it, though!</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Chuckanut Drive is one of my favorite places to go for a drive or to get away for the day. On in given day the beauty of the ocean and the northwest rainforest prevails. There are several places to visit, park &amp; enjoy the view along the way.<a href="http://lh4.ggpht.com/_wIEVcW_uiWY/SSpgfNIZpzI/AAAAAAAAAB0/nHCRTtyf8GM/s1600-h/chuckanut%20027[3].jpg"><img style="float: right;margin: 5px 0px 5px 10px;border: 0px" src="http://lh6.ggpht.com/_wIEVcW_uiWY/SSpgfWGO3ZI/AAAAAAAAAB4/U5QIM9JcasU/chuckanut%20027_thumb%5B1%5D.jpg?imgmax=800" border="0" alt="chuckanut 027" width="244" height="184" align="right" /></a></p>
<p>If you want a little more adventure you can take a hike on a number of <a href="http://www.co.whatcom.wa.us/parks/trails/chuckanut_trails_map.jsp" target="_blank">trails</a> around Chuckanut. I recall a hike to Fragrance Lake. My family has many different versions of that particular hike, in fact I recall it ending with my Dad placing crawdads in the foot of my bed. He is always the prankster. You can only imagine a teenage girls reaction. I don&#8217;t recommend this part for your family but the hike is wonderful.</p>
<p>You can also enjoy the day at Larrabee State Park. From walks on the beach, having the train pass by and climbing a rock wall there is something for everyone. Young and old love traversing tidepools or just enjoying the waves lapping on the shore.  This is a wonderful place to look for special treasures from the ocean, just be sure to put back all living creatures from the sea back where you found them <img src='http://realestate.bellingham.net/wp-includes/images/smilies/icon_smile.gif' alt=':)' class='wp-smiley' /> .</p>
<p>There  are a few notable places to dine along Chuckanut Drive as well. <a href="http://lh3.ggpht.com/_wIEVcW_uiWY/SSpgf6lxjyI/AAAAAAAAAB8/BIK-_nHAzAc/s1600-h/chuckanut%20001[6].jpg"><img style="margin: 5px 0px 5px 10px;border: 0px" src="http://lh6.ggpht.com/_wIEVcW_uiWY/SSpggCgPtVI/AAAAAAAAACA/Gr-LjTDrwPA/chuckanut%20001_thumb%5B4%5D.jpg?imgmax=800" border="0" alt="chuckanut 001" width="125" height="164" align="right" /></a> Should you care for a romantic sunset and wonderful meal or just an appetizer with a view. <strong>Oyster Creek Inn</strong>, which has closed recently and is currently looking for another revival. I had a wonderful mother/daughter moment with chocolate chip cheesecake and will always have fond memories of that day. <a rel="nofollow" href="http://www.theoysterbaronchuckanutdrive.com/aboutus.shtml" target="_blank"><strong>The Oyster Bar</strong></a>, which poses wonderful views and food to match. A wonderful dinner with friends was enjoyed at this restaurant. I especially remember the mussels. <a rel="nofollow" href="http://www.chuckanutmanor.com/" target="_blank"><strong>Chuckanut Manor</strong></a> which holds a spot near and dear. This was a place that was a favorite of my late grandfather. It is always a pleasure to reminisce with the owner and the stories he tells. It has an opportunity the others do not, in that you can stay in one of the bed and breakfast suites. What a way to wake up in the morning and look out upon that gorgeous view. Last on the journey would be the <a rel="nofollow" href="http://rhodycafe.com/" target="_blank"><strong>Rhododendron Cafe</strong></a> where you will find the great history of Chuckanut Restaurants.</p>

<p><a href="http://lh4.ggpht.com/_wIEVcW_uiWY/SSpgieL06yI/AAAAAAAAACU/tOGJHcauPuQ/s1600-h/chuckanut%20014[4].jpg"><img style="margin: 5px 10px 5px 0px;border: 0px" src="http://lh5.ggpht.com/_wIEVcW_uiWY/SSpgiliE2_I/AAAAAAAAACY/XOaIQAGzfHI/chuckanut%20014_thumb%5B2%5D.jpg?imgmax=800" border="0" alt="chuckanut 014" width="153" height="201" align="left" /></a>The drive out Chuckanut is enjoyed by many motorists whether it be by motorcycle, sportscar with the top down or a mini van full of children so please drive carefully. The curvy road and amazing views lends itself to an enjoyable ride. There are many auto and motorcycle clubs that like to take this drive as a group. I remember watching  a gaggle of Porsches cruise by as a teen thinking what a life&#8230;<a href="http://lh3.ggpht.com/_wIEVcW_uiWY/SSpgkJGIz2I/AAAAAAAAACk/FfYkjtgrnP0/s1600-h/chuckanut%20015[2].jpg"><img style="float: right;margin: 0px 0px 5px 10px;border: 0px" src="http://lh4.ggpht.com/_wIEVcW_uiWY/SSpgkhfjHkI/AAAAAAAAACo/usL8SpywFHA/chuckanut%20015_thumb.jpg?imgmax=800" border="0" alt="chuckanut 015" width="167" height="219" /></a></p>
<p>During the winter, Chuckanut Drive may have closures due to rock slides, so please be aware of the road.</p>
<p>You will need to see if the road has been closed due to slides. </p>
